Peppermint (Menta piperita) is rich in 1.8 cineole, a naturally occurring chemical that is known to enhance cognitive performance [1,2] and mental alertness.
Sweet Basil (Ocimum basilicum ct linalool) has a high percentage of linalool, which relieves stress and agitation, and eugenol [3], which prevents the breakdown of acetylcholine [4], a neurotransmitter responsible for memory [5], alertness and neuroplasticity [6] (the brain’s ability to adapt and learn).
Rosemary (Rosmarinus officinalis ct cineole) is especially high in 1.8 cineole, which enables the release of motivation-boosting dopamine and acetylcholine [4], a neurochemical linked to enhanced focus [7], cognitive performance, and neuroplasticity [8].
White Grapefruit (Citrus paradisi) is abundant in limonene, which boosts mood and immunity and has neuroprotective effects [8], improving memory processing and overall cognitive function.
